IU vs. Clemson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, IU or Clemson?

  • Clemson University is 36.1% more expensive to attend than IU for in-state tuition ($14,038.00 vs. $10,312.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 2.7% higher at IU than Clemson University ($39,004.00 vs. $37,982.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Indiana University Bloomington than Clemson ($16,282 vs. $24,408)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Clemson University are 3.9% lower than costs at Indiana University Bloomington ($12,872 vs. $13,380)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at Indiana University Bloomington as Clemson University (74% vs. 74%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Clemson University students is 7.5% larger than aid received Indiana University Bloomington ($10,599 vs. $9,857)

IU vs. Clemson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, IU or Clemson?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Clemson or IU .

  • The average SAT score at Clemson University (1275) is 76 points higher than at IU (1199)
  • Incoming Clemson students have a 2 point higher average ACT score (29) than students at IU (27)
  • Accepted freshman Clemson students have a 0.01 point higher average high school GPA (3.75) than students at IU (3.74)
  • IU has a higher acceptance rate (80.4%) than Clemson (38.1%)

IU vs. Clemson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, IU or Clemson?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Clemson and IU.

  • The graduation rate at Clemson is higher than Indiana University Bloomington (80% vs. 72%)
  • Graduates from Clemson University earn on average $900 more per year than IU graduates after ten years. ($57,100 vs. $56,200)
  • Clemson University students graduate with a $1,000 lower median federal student loan debt than IU graduates. ($21,500 vs. $22,500)
  • Clemson graduates are paying $10 less per month on federal student loans than IU graduates. ($222 vs. $232)
  • More Clemson gra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former IU students, three years after graduation. (78% vs. 72%)
